I just bought an Arlo 2 pro system and so far, im disappointed. We have been having thefts in my neighborhood lately and they are happening at night. I bought this system hoping night vision would work great but it doesnt. I am trying to figure out a way to force night mode on. I have some light from my garage lights illuminating where the camera is pointing and nightmode keeps turning off. If i turn my garage lights off, it turns on but the image is poor. If i turn my garage lights on, sometimes the camera will go into night mode briefly and the image looks much better with some light. Turning night mode on or off in the app does nothing. How can i force night mode on? If i cant fix this, im taking this back as clear image quality in night mode is a must!
